Kazakhstan is not very well known for it’s electronic music scene but there are a few people who represent the country on a global scale and Aidar is one of them. He is a producer, promoter and a dj, wether it be his musical experiments under the alias of Wawawiwas or Cosmic Picnic festival and Elevation parties which is annually held high up in Tian Shan mountains. A true musical nomad and embassador of central asian music scene he has hosted shows on Energy FM, Proton Radio and shared deck ...
